Once again it is time for the Herbal Guild of An Tir's Mystery Seed Contest!
The Mystery Seed Contest
The seed packets for the Mystery Seed Contest are ready and waiting for you
to send in your request to Lady Desideria the Guild Contest Coordinator
(please include a self-addressed stamped envelope and $3 to cover
expenses). We have just mailed the packets for the first two
contestants. Canadian entrants should include $4.00 US with an un-stamped
self-addressed envelope.
In return you will receive a packet with seeds from four period plant
species and growing instructions.

* The rules are simple:
There are two ways to win: Be the first to identify the most plants;
or send in the best story about how your poor little seedlings went to meet
their maker.
The first and second persons to correctly identify the most plants by Genus
and Species (thats the Latin names) are the identification winners!
You can send in your IDs as soon as you are sure of them. There is no
requirement to grow the plants to maturity first!
You may update your entry as often as you like. If your identification
changes as the plant matures, you can send an updated ID.
Identifications will be dated according to when they arrive at the Guild
Contest Central; in the event of a tie, this date will be used to determine
which arrived first. If both arrive on the same day then duplicate prizes
will be awarded.
And as always: if the darn things just up and die, there is a prize for the
very best Shaggy-dog [Shaggy-plant?] story about your failure!
Stories will be judged based upon creativity, style, and originality.
All stories and plant identifications must be received by August
20. Winners will be announced at September Crown.
